Old School Adaptive Reuse

Here’s an old example of adaptive reuse. This building was originally the Walkerville phone excahnge in the 1920’s. Somewhere along the way the building got expanded and converted to residential use. The transformation occured back in the 20’s or 30’s.

Only a gander to the roofline on the Lincoln Road side reveals the building’s history.

“The Bell Telephone Company of Canada”
